Thankfully, this shrimp salad only takes a few minutes to throw together.

Buffalo Shrimp Salad Recipe | ©addapinch.com

It all begins with tossing your shrimp into a skillet with a bit of butter and olive oil, garlic, and then, once your shrimp have fully cooked, you add in your favorite buffalo sauce.

Once that is all ready, you pile your plate full of your favorite salad greens, slices of red onion, tomatoes, cucumbers, and then pile on the buffalo shrimp. Finally, you top it with hunks of blue cheese, if you like it, for one of the best shrimp salads you’ve ever tasted.

Buffalo Shrimp Salad Recipe

5 from 4 votes
Shrimp salad makes a favorite, easy, and quick meal. This buffalo shrimp salad will quickly become a go-to, quick-fix recipe.
Prep Time: 5 minutes
Cook Time: 10 minutes
Total Time: 15 minutes
Servings: 4

Ingredients 

  • 1 pound shrimp, peeled and deveined
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on unsalted butter
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1/4 cup buffalo sauce
  • salad greens
  • 1/2 red onion, sliced
  • 1 cucumber, sliced
  • 1 medium tomato, sliced
  • blue cheese, optional

Instructions 

  • Rinse shrimp and pat dry with a paper towel. Drizzle olive oil into medium skillet and add butter over medium-low heat. Once butter has melted, add in shrimp and garlic. Cook, stirring often, until the shrimp have turned pink, about 3-5 minutes. Add in buffalo sauce and cook another 1-2 minutes until thickened. Remove skillet from heat and set aside.
  • Place salad greens on each plate, topped with onion, cucumber, and tomatoes. Spoon on shrimp, being sure to spoon on additional sauce onto the salad. Top with blue cheese and serve.
